Apple increases iCloud Contacts Limit to 50,000
Apple has just updated a support page on its official website. The page says that iCloud users can now store up to 50,000 contacts on between their cloud enabled devices (iPhone,iPad,Mac). Apple has doubled the previous limit which was of 25,000 contact, now allowing users to store up to 50,000 contacts on iCloud. While other limits for calenders,bookmarks and remainders have not been changed.Numerous changes have been made to Apple's previous contacts storing limits. The updated set of limits is following:

Total number of contact cards: 50,000 Maximum size of a contact card: 256 KB Maximum size of a contact photo: 224 KB Maximum size of a contact group: 256 KB Maximum size of all contact cards: Card text: 24 MB Card photos: 100 MB Supported file types for a contact photo: JPEG, BMP, PNG, GIF vCard import limits: Total number of vCards: 50,000 Maximum size of a vCard: 256 KB (photo + text) Maximum photo size for a vCard: 224 KB
